That first whiff of a burnt smell in house is instantly alarming. As the heart of the home, your instinct is to protect your family, and that scent can signal anything from a forgotten dinner to a serious electrical hazard. The most important thing is to figure out quickly if you're facing a real danger. If you see smoke or flames, get everyone out and call for help. Period. If not, it's time to do some calm detective work to keep your home safe and smelling fresh.

For those really tough cleaning jobs, sometimes you have to go back to the basics. Using ammonia for cleaning floors is one of those timeless secrets for cutting through the kind of stubborn grease, grime, and wax buildup that most modern cleaners just can't handle. This powerful, budget-friendly solution can be a lifesaver for the right kind of floor. It works by chemically breaking down heavy messes, giving you a truly deep clean. It’s my go-to for bringing back the shine to floors in high-traffic spots like kitchens, entryways, and mudrooms where family life happens.
